The process of gathering general data for an appraisal is crucial, and transit authorities are a vital source of information for appraisers. This data can include information about public transportation options, traffic patterns, and infrastructure projects that may affect property values. Understanding the transportation dynamics can significantly impact the analysis of a neighborhood, as it provides insights into accessibility and convenience for potential buyers or renters.

While local government offices often provide zoning information and tax records, and neighborhood associations may have insights into community characteristics and concerns, and real estate agents can offer market insights and property comparisons, the specific information regarding transportation systems and their influence on property values is most effectively obtained from transit authorities. Their data can illustrate trends and developments that shape buyer preferences and neighborhood dynamics, making them a key resource for appraisers.
